UPDATE: It works now! but I didnt change anything actually, seems like Google need time to update its database for app engine. like 20 mins.

I want to use user service of my domain in google App, but... Is it possible to solve this problem by my side?

Traceback (most recent call last): File "/base/python_lib/versions/1/google/appengine/ext/webapp/init.py", line 501, in call handler.get(*groups)

File "/base/data/home/apps/myapp2009/1.334081739634584397/helloworld.py", line 13, in get self.redirect(users.create_login_url(self.request.uri))

File "/base/python_lib/versions/1/google/appengine/api/users.py", line 176, in create_login_url

raise NotAllowedError

NotAllowedError
